How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to Alexandria Damage Restoration Pros connects you directly with a certified technician. We gather essential details about the water intrusion to dispatch the right team quickly, preparing for immediate action upon arrival.
2
On-Site Assessment
Our IICRC-certified specialists arrive promptly, conducting a thorough inspection using moisture meters and thermal imaging. This pinpoints all affected areas, formulating a precise, transparent restoration plan to begin remediation.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ial-grade pumps and vacuums rapidly remove standing water from your property. This crucial step prevents further damage and mold growth, setting the stage for comprehensive drying.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-velocity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ers meticulously dry out all affected structures and contents. We monitor moisture levels continuously, ensuring optimal conditions for a complete dry-out.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
We meticulously clean, sanitize, and deodorize all salvageable items and affected areas. Our EPA-approved antimicrobial treatments prevent mold and mildew, preparing the space for reconstruction.
6
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led craftsmen rebuild and repair any damaged structural elements. This final phase returns your Alexandria property to its pre-loss condition, completing the restoration process with quality finishes.

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Our team is here to help you identify potential issues before they become major problems. Don't wait until it's too late, act quickly to prevent long-term damage and ensure a safe living environment for your tenants. Early detection is key to successful restoration.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ture and potential mold growth. Our team will investigate the source of the smell and address it quickly to prevent further damage. Don't ignore musty odors, they can be a sign of a larger issue.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can show a leak or flood that needs immediate attention. Our team will assess the damage and develop a customized restoration plan to ensure your property is safe and secure. Water stains are a sign of potential structural dam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or high humidity. Our team will inspect the area and address the issue quickly to prevent further damage. Warped flooring can lead to safety hazards and costly repairs.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age or high humidity. Our team will assess the situation and develop a customized restoration plan to ensure your property is safe and secure.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den moisture.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can show a hidden issue that needs immediate attention. Our team will investigate the source of the problem and address it quickly to prevent further damage. Don't ignore unusual sounds or leaks, they can be a sign of a larger issue.

High Humidity or Moisture

High humidity or moisture can show a hidden issue that needs immediate attention. Our team will assess the situation and develop a customized restoration plan to ensure your property is safe and secure. High humidity or moisture can lead to mold growth and structural damage.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ost in Arnold, MD

The cost of rental property water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ate after assessing the damage. These estimates are based on real-world costs and take into account the specific needs of your property. Prices vary based on the complexity of the job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 - $2,500 Size of the aff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ed.
Cleaning and sanitizing $1,000 - $5,000 Size of the affected area, type of materials, and equipment needed.
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 Scope of the repairs, materials needed, and labor costs.
Final inspection and touch-ups $500 - $2,000 Size of the affected area and complexity of the repairs.
More services (e.g., mold remediation, dehumidification) $1,000 - $5,000 Scope of the work, materials needed, and labor costs.
